1973 BMW Touring vs. 2007 Mercedes-Benz CLK

To start off, 2007 Mercedes-Benz CLK is newer by 34 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1973 BMW Touring.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1973 BMW Touring would be higher. At 4,966 cc (8 cylinders), 2007 Mercedes-Benz CLK is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Mercedes-Benz CLK (302 HP @ 2700 RPM) has 217 more horse power than 1973 BMW Touring. (85 HP @ 5700 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2007 Mercedes-Benz CLK should accelerate faster than 1973 BMW Touring.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2007 Mercedes-Benz CLK weights approximately 630 kg more than 1973 BMW Touring.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 2007 Mercedes-Benz CLK (460 Nm @ 2700 RPM) has 330 more torque (in Nm) than 1973 BMW Touring. (130 Nm @ 3500 RPM). This means 2007 Mercedes-Benz CLK will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1973 BMW Touring.

Compare all specifications:

1973 BMW Touring 2007 Mercedes-Benz CLK
Make BMW Mercedes-Benz
Model Touring CLK
Year Released 1973 2007
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1573 cc 4966 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 8 cylinders
Engine Type in-line V
Valves per Cylinder 2 valves 3 valves
Horse Power 85 HP 302 HP
Engine RPM 5700 RPM 2700 RPM
Torque 130 Nm 460 Nm
Torque RPM 3500 RPM 2700 RPM
Engine Bore Size 84 mm 97.1 mm
Engine Stroke Size 71 mm 84 mm
Engine Compression Ratio 8.6:1 10.0:1
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Number of Seats 5 seats 4 seats
Vehicle Weight 1030 kg 1660 kg
Vehicle Length 4120 mm 4640 mm
Vehicle Width 1600 mm 1750 mm
Vehicle Height 1390 mm 1420 mm
Wheelbase Size 2510 mm 2720 mm
